    Hunting is popular at Fred C. Babcock/Cecil M. Webb Wildlife Management Area. white-tailed deer and Northern bobwhite populations continue to rise due to habitat management, and opportunities also exist to hunt mourning dove and feral hog. A shooting range is located close to the entrance and sees hundreds of visitors on the weekend.

    It is the 41st largest lake in the state of Florida.It is approximately 4 by 1 mile (6.4 by 1.6 km) and 10 to 15 feet (3.0 to 4.6 m) deep. [2]Located adjacent to the City of Melbourne, it is the single most important source of fresh water for the city and the surrounding areas.

    The park was deeded to the state in 1962 by the Washington County Development authority. [6] Park facilities such as a picnic pavilion and restrooms were constructed soon after. [7] An archaeologic dig, led by the University of West Florida in 2007, revealed Indian artifacts that were between 1,000 and 1,500 years old. [8]
